WebApr 5, 2024 · The elevation of the Rocky Mountains around Alberta began the creation of the North American, the prairies temperate region. Downwind, the mountains formed a rain shadow, leading to reduced precipitation rates. Most prairie soil's parental content was dispersed throughout the last glacial advance, which started around 110,000 years ago. WebIn grassland: Origin. …tropical forest and desert; and temperate grasslands, which generally lie between deserts and temperate forests. Tropical grasslands occur in the same regions as savannas, and the distinction between these two vegetation types is rather arbitrary, depending on whether there are few or many trees. WebMar 2, 2024 · The three treatments were (1) naturally open riparian grassland before the removal, (2) areas cleared of woody vegetation, and (3) areas cleared of woody vegetation and seeded with prairie plant species. The addition of the seeded treatment was designed to determine whether recovery of grassland vegetation was hindered by propagule limitation. WebMay 20, 2024 · Scientists divide the Earth’s land into what are called vegetation regions.These areas have distinct types of plants, soil, and weather patterns. Vegetation regions can be divided into five major types: forest, grassland, tundra, desert, and ice sheet.
